After quietly calling off her engagement 18 months ago,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ez (D-N.Y.) is pushing back against the idea that women should have children young, arguing that pressure to settle down early can lead women into relationships with men who don't respect or support them. “A lot of these people who pressure women into having kids at a young age or trying to create hysteria around being too old, etc. What they’re trying to do is rush you into having a relationship with a loser,” AOC said in a rant on Instagram. “By a loser, I mean someone who doesn’t respect women, someone who doesn’t respect you, someone who doesn’t treat you well, someone that doesn’t support your growth,” she added. But BlazeTV host Allie Beth Stuckey notes there’s a crucial distinction between telling women to settle and acknowledging the biological realities of fertility. “I don’t know if she’s trying to passive aggressively talk about her ex-fiance.
